High precision and fast response CO2 sensor in water
CONTROS HydroC ® CO2 sensor is an in-situ sensor for CO2, which can quickly measure the content of CO2 in water in situ or online. CONTROS HydroC ® CO2 sensors have broad adaptability and can be used in conjunction with various underwater platforms, such as ROV/AUV, long-term deployed seabed based observation platforms, buoys, anchor systems, profiling instruments, multi bottle water harvesters, and other equipment.
Independent 'In Situ' calibration
All sensors are independently calibrated in a water tank that simulates the ambient temperature. A precise reference detector is used to verify the concentration of ρ CO2 in the water tank, and the reference detector is recalibrated daily according to the secondary standard. working principle
Dissolved CO2 molecules diffuse into the internal gas circuit of the sensor through a novel TOUGH ultra-thin permeable membrane, enter the detector chamber, and measure the partial pressure of CO2 using NDIR infrared absorption spectroscopy. The concentration of CO2 is closely related to the infrared light absorption intensity. After calibration coefficients stored inside the instrument and calculation correction of additional sensor data in the gas circuit, the absorption intensity is converted into a measurement output value.
Optional Accessories
Diversified accessory selection * * HydroC ® CO2 sensors can meet various personalized usage needs of customers. The design of underwater sampling pump and various overcurrent heads can achieve fast response of sensors; The anti biological attachment probe can protect the sensor from the influence of biological attachment; Built in data storage, CONTROS HydroB power management, and durable battery pack can serve as a guarantee for long-term observation.
